JMeter WebSocket插件jar文件使用教程
需积分: 5 7 浏览量
更新于2024-10-16
收藏 555KB ZIP 举报
资源摘要信息: "JMeter WebSocket插件jar包的使用"
JMeter是一个广泛用于性能和负载测试的开源工具,它可以模拟大量用户向服务器发送请求以测试服务器的性能。随着现代应用技术的发展,WebSocket协议成为了一种常见的实时双向通信方式。因此,JMeter为了满足测试WebSocket应用的需求,提供了一个WebSocket插件。
WebSocket插件是通过一个名为"jmeter-websocket.jar"的jar包实现的,该插件能够使得JMeter支持WebSocket协议,使其能够建立WebSocket连接,并发送和接收消息。
要在JMeter中使用WebSocket插件,首先需要下载这个插件的jar文件。插件的jar文件可以从官方提供的插件管理器下载,也可以从开源社区如GitHub等地方获取。
下载得到的jmeter-websocket.jar文件需要正确地放置在JMeter的安装目录下,具体操作步骤如下:
1. 找到JMeter的安装目录,进入到"lib"文件夹。
2. 在"lib"文件夹下,找到一个名为"ext"的子文件夹,这个文件夹用于存放扩展的jar包。
3. 将下载的jmeter-websocket.jar文件复制并粘贴到这个"ext"文件夹中。
完成上述步骤之后,还需要重启JMeter,以确保新添加的插件被正确加载。
使用jmeter-websocket.jar插件时,JMeter的测试计划中将会增加WebSocket请求元件,用户可以通过该元件来配置WebSocket连接的细节,例如:
- WebSocket服务器地址和端口
- WebSocket请求路径
- 需要发送的文本消息(如果有的话)
- 接收服务器响应消息的方式
- 连接超时时间等参数
此外,WebSocket插件还可以模拟大量用户同时与WebSocket服务器进行实时通信的场景,这对于测试WebSocket应用的性能和稳定性至关重要。
需要注意的是,虽然jmeter-websocket.jar是JMeter官方支持的插件,但用户在使用过程中应确保该插件的版本与JMeter主程序版本兼容。插件版本过旧或者与JMeter主程序版本不匹配可能会导致无法加载或者运行错误。
总结而言,jmeter-websocket.jar是JMeter中用于支持WebSocket测试的一个重要扩展,通过它可以实现对WebSocket应用的性能和负载测试,帮助开发者确保应用的稳定性和可用性。在使用过程中,用户需要正确地下载和放置插件jar包,并根据需求配置测试参数。对于JMeter用户来说,理解和掌握如何使用WebSocket插件,对于测试基于WebSocket技术的应用至关重要。
2023-12-18 上传
2018-11-02 上传
2023-01-30 上传
2018-03-22 上传
2023-11-22 上传
2019-03-26 上传
2023-10-13 上传
萱草麻麻
- 粉丝: 28
- 资源: 4
最新资源
- MATLAB实现小波阈值去噪:Visushrink硬软算法对比
- 易语言实现画板图像缩放功能教程
- 大模型推荐系统: 优化算法与模型压缩技术
- Stancy: 静态文件驱动的简单RESTful API与前端框架集成
- 掌握Java全文搜索:深入Apache Lucene开源系统
- 19计应19田超的Python7-1试题整理
- 易语言实现多线程网络时间同步源码解析
- 人工智能大模型学习与实践指南
- 掌握Markdown:从基础到高级技巧解析
- JS-PizzaStore: JS应用程序模拟披萨递送服务
- CAMV开源XML编辑器:编辑、验证、设计及架构工具集
- 医学免疫学情景化自动生成考题系统
- 易语言实现多语言界面编程教程
- MATLAB实现16种回归算法在数据挖掘中的应用
- ***内容构建指南:深入HTML与LaTeX
- Python实现维基百科“历史上的今天”数据抓取教程